World Radiography Day 2007

Poole Hospital, Dorset

Celebrations got off to a good start with a special visit to the x-ray department from Sue Sutherland, CEO of the Poole Hospital NHS Foundation Trust.

Sue toured the main department and chatted with staff about developments in the radiography profession, helping to raise the profile of radiographers within the hospital.

Southmead Hospital, Bristol

Radiology staff at Southmead Hospital organised a competition for hospital staff, patients and visitors. Various everyday objects were x-rayed and entrants guessed what they were. The winner received a coffee machine donated by Siemens Medical Solutions. Radiology staff also produced a display promoting the work of radiographers and staff.

Addenbrooke’s Hospital

To celebrate World Radiography Day clinical lecturers organised an exhibition to promote awareness of radiotherapy and diagnostic radiography at the Grafton Centre in Cambridge. The Indian Society of Radiographers & Technologists

In 2007 the Indian Society of Radiographers and Technologists held a number of events to mark World Radiography Day, supported by the Directorate of Radiation Safety (DRS) of Kerala State.

These activities included three regional CPD days, an exhibition and a radiation awareness survey. This year, the organisation is planning several programmes to promote World Radiography Day. This will include displaying posters, stickers and banners in every hospital with a radiology department. They will also be assisting various hospitals conducting CPD Programmes.
